Preamble
The Food Technology Assistant works closely with the teachers of Food Technology and Food Studies and contributes to the overall success of this area.

Duties will include:
- Communicate requirements for equipment as required by the department.
- Communicate relevant matters to the Technology Leader.
- Set up materials/equipment for all practical classes.
- Assist teachers and students in all practical classes.
- Consultation with teachers re practical classes as required.
- Ensure all equipment and kitchens have been left clean and tidy before class is dismissed.
- Maintain order and cleanliness of kitchen, fridges, cool rooms and storerooms.
- Ensure all the washing and drying of tea towels at the completion of each practical class.
- Clean cool rooms and storerooms.This is done at least once per term.
- Communicate any relevant matters to Maintenance e.g. the exhausts, air-conditioners and ceiling fans to be cleaned.
- Administer online ordering.
- Assist with the maintenance of financial records of Food Technology expenditure.
- Cleaning of ovens and stoves tops and sides.
- Cleaning of individual kitchen/s including equipment stored under the sinks
- Checking all equipment is clean and in working order.
- Check inventory to ensure all kitchens have all the required equipment.
- Check that appliances have all their fittings.
- Clean out fridges and cool rooms of all perishables as appropriate to the time of term.
- Defrosting of areas where appropriate.
- Washing and drying of items such as tea towels, tablecloths, first aid items e.g. pillow slips/sheets.
- Assistance (during work hours) with particular College events e.g. set-up/pack up of catering items.
- Ordering and maintaining milk etc in the Staff areas with attention to differences in term and holiday time.
- Other duties as advised by the Principal (or delegate) and/or Technology Leader including general administrative duties as required.
